Centrifugal Seperators for Municipal Applications, Irrigation Filtration, Effluent & Wastewater Treatment
Centrifugal Seperators by MAT Industrial Technologies are highly efficient pieces of equipment which have been specifically designed for the removal of fine solids from process streams in industrial and municipal applications. They can be furthermore applied to most any fluid treatment application which requires the removal of particles down to 70 microns.
Our standard production range of Centrifugal Seperators operates between 1m3/hr and 5000m3/hr. The units are Self-Cleaning without any interruptions to the process water flow and require no maintenance or replacement parts. A variety of special coatings are available for corrosion resistance the harsh environment found in many industrial water treatment environments.
